Webwhere h is height above sea level and R is the Earth radius . The expression can be simplified as: where the constant equals k = 3.57 km/m½ = 1.22 mi/ft½ . In this equation, Earth's surface is assumed to be perfectly spherical, with R equal to about 6,371 kilometres (3,959 mi).
